揭秘软件项目管理者的主要任务:5个关键职责助你成为优秀领导者

软件项目管理者的主要任务:塑造高效团队的核心职责

在软件开发领域,软件项目管理者的主要任务对项目成功至关重要。作为项目的领航者,他们需要兼顾多方面的责任,确保项目按时、按质、按预算完成。本文将深入探讨软件项目管理者的核心职责,揭示如何通过有效管理来提升团队效率和项目成功率。

制定项目计划与目标:奠定成功基础

软件项目管理者的首要任务是制定清晰的项目计划和目标。这个过程包括明确项目范围、设定可衡量的目标、划分项目阶段以及分配资源。一个优秀的项目计划应该具备灵活性,能够适应项目进展中可能出现的变化。

在制定计划时,项目管理者需要与各个相关方进行充分沟通,包括客户、开发团队和公司高层。这有助于确保计划切实可行,并得到所有利益相关者的支持。使用ONES研发管理平台可以帮助项目管理者更好地可视化项目计划,跟踪进度,并实时调整策略。

此外,项目管理者还需要制定风险管理计划,预见可能出现的问题并制定应对策略。这包括识别潜在风险、评估风险影响、制定预防措施和应急方案等。通过系统化的风险管理,可以大大提高项目的成功率。

组建和管理高效团队:人才是关键

软件项目管理者的另一项重要任务是组建和管理一支高效的开发团队。这不仅包括选择具备必要技能的团队成员,还需要培养团队协作精神,创造良好的工作氛围。

有效的团队管理包括明确每个成员的角色和责任,建立清晰的沟通渠道,以及鼓励团队成员之间的知识共享和互相支持。项目管理者还需要关注团队成员的职业发展,提供培训和成长机会,以保持团队的积极性和创新力。

在日常管理中,使用协作工具可以大大提高团队效率。ONES研发管理平台提供了任务分配、进度跟踪、文档协作等功能,能够帮助团队成员更好地协同工作,提高生产力。

资源分配与进度控制:保障项目顺利推进

合理分配资源并控制项目进度是软件项目管理者的核心任务之一。这需要管理者具备出色的组织和协调能力,能够根据项目需求和团队成员的专长,灵活调配人力和物力资源。

进度控制是项目管理中的重中之重。项目管理者需要定期监控项目进展,识别可能导致延期的因素,并及时采取措施。这可能包括调整任务优先级、重新分配资源或者修改项目计划。使用甘特图等可视化工具可以帮助管理者更直观地了解项目进度。

ONES研发管理平台提供了强大的资源管理和进度控制功能,能够帮助项目管理者实时掌握资源使用情况和项目进展,做出更加精准的决策。通过数据驱动的管理方式,可以大大提高项目的执行效率。

软件项目管理者的主要任务

质量管理与风险控制:确保项目成果

软件项目管理者的主要任务还包括确保项目交付成果的质量和管理项目风险。质量管理涉及制定质量标准、执行质量控制流程以及持续改进产品质量。这需要项目管理者与开发团队、测试团队紧密协作,建立有效的质量保证机制。

风险控制是项目管理中不可或缺的一环。项目管理者需要持续识别、评估和应对项目中的各种风险。这包括技术风险、进度风险、预算风险等。通过建立风险预警机制,制定应急预案,可以有效降低风险对项目的负面影响。

在质量管理和风险控制方面,ONES研发管理平台提供了全面的解决方案。它不仅支持自动化测试集成,还能帮助团队建立标准化的质量控制流程。同时,其内置的风险管理模块可以帮助项目管理者更好地识别和管理潜在风险。

沟通与汇报:构建信息畅通的项目环境

有效的沟通是软件项目成功的关键因素之一。作为项目管理者,需要建立畅通的沟通渠道,确保信息在团队内部以及与外部利益相关者之间顺畅流动。这包括组织定期的项目会议、提供清晰的项目状态报告,以及及时处理团队成员和客户的反馈。

项目汇报是沟通工作的重要组成部分。管理者需要定期向公司高层和客户汇报项目进展、遇到的挑战以及解决方案。清晰、准确的汇报可以帮助利益相关者了解项目状况,做出正确的决策。

在沟通与汇报方面,利用现代化的协作工具可以大大提高效率。ONES研发管理平台提供了实时的项目状态dashboard、自动化报告生成等功能,可以帮助项目管理者更轻松地完成沟通和汇报工作,确保所有相关方都能及时获取所需信息。

结语:软件项目管理者的角色至关重要

软件项目管理者的主要任务涵盖了项目生命周期的各个方面,从初始的计划制定到最终的项目交付。通过有效执行这些核心职责,项目管理者可以显著提高项目成功的概率,推动团队实现卓越成果。在当今快速变化的技术环境中,持续学习和适应新的管理方法和工具,对于成为一名优秀的软件项目管理者至关重要。

总的来说,软件项目管理者的主要任务要求他们具备全面的技能和洞察力。通过不断提升自己的能力,利用先进的项目管理工具,项目管理者可以更好地应对挑战,带领团队实现项目目标,为组织创造价值。在数字化转型的浪潮中,优秀的软件项目管理者将继续扮演关键角色,推动技术创新和业务发展。